Block

#21,415,629
Block Number
21,415,629 @ 04/15/2025, 02:50:00
Status
Finalized
ID
0x0146c6cdfa211ff5d67f1923fd4957b0203a6a2bc9dd00345b6f02855e65abfd
Transactions
Gas Used
2496059/39960938 (6.25% Used)
Total Score
2,091,165,139 (+99)
Rewards
10.20 VTHO